I'm sure a lot of people out there agree with the fact that Norton AntiVirus is a RESOURCE HOG. Can anybody suggest to me a replacement software package that is just as good (or almost as good) and most importantly easier on the system?
My startup times suffer hugely from Norton. Even more annoying are those multiple instances of LuCallBackProxy.exe at startup and at other random moments when updating the databases. They seriously kill my memory usage and CPU cycles.
If it were up to me, I'd more than likely run without one, 'cause I'm fairly confident in identifying what should and shouldn't be existing on my system, but sadly, I can't say that for the rest of the people using this PC. ::)
